For my opinion,this lamps (especially the reflectors) are one of the best types which where ever made. They where designed during the 90th in the Netherlands by Poot Lichtenergie and later produced by Hortilux Schreder. The special thing are the reflectors,they are very well designed with a very unique and efficient shape to give a absolute homogen light on the area. There where 4,later 5 different types available (Deep,Medium,Wide and Super Wide) made from thick,special anodized aluminium for different lightning solutions in dutch greenhouses. The Poot PL 94 armatures are the most robust lamps I've ever seen. I'm still using this type of lamps,mostly because of the phantastic reflectors (at least as I'll grow with HPS-lamps).
